Synopsis

Jesus worked hard to make the world beautiful. He performed miracles, told fabulous stories - all for free - and generally spent his time spreading joy and light around the world. A tiring business, as Jesus had to admit when, one day, he had trouble getting out of bed. And worse - the miracles start to go wrong! But help is at hand. 'Take the day off, Jesus,' said the doctor. 'Relax. Have some fun!' So Jesus had some fun - but was it worth it? Dad, as usual, has the answer!

Author Bio
Nicholas Allan studied Fine Art at the Slade and has completed an MA in creative writing at the University of East Anglia. His highly original picture books have won him several awards including the Sheffield Children's Book Award for The Queen's Knickers and the Federation of Children's Books Best Picture Book Award for Demon Teddy. He is also the author of Hilltop Hospital, a book that has been adapted into a BAFTA-winning television series. Nicholas Allan is the author/illustrator of over thirty children's books.
